Here’s the before

I had no idea what direction I was going to go. I encourage you not to overthink it and sometimes the piece will speak to you and you get a vision once you start.

Once I started painting in this beautiful blue Wise Owl chalk synthesis paint called Abyss I liked the way the wood looked and decided to leave it like that for now.

I found this stencil on Amazon (linked in my Amazon shop) that comes in a variety pack. I used a greige paint for the stencil color inside the drawer inserts.

I then went back over the blue around the rest of the piece.

I sprayed the hardware in a metallic gold and used Wise Owl salve over both the wood and the paint to protect and refresh.

Here is the final look with a little imagination and some fun.
